Quite interesting. While clearly Exxon, in this case, tries greenwash their specific operation, chemical recycling will be necessary for circular economy in the future. Polymers are VERY diverse and some very stable. Its unlikely that sorting of plastic waste can fulfil circular economy goals.

Not surprising that heat pumps is a key technology also in industrial processes compared to hydrogen. That is, for applications requiring low and medium temperatures. The picture might be different for high temperature applications @janrosenow.bsky.social

Some interesting perspectives in this thread. @aslak.bsky.social argues in relation to UK that a/the Customs Union is a bigger stretch on UK sovereignty than membership of the single market.
Maybe true on foreign politics, but not so much on stuff that affect everyday life.
There's a prevailing idea in the UK that a customs union with the EU would be a compromise solution if single market membership is not possible, e.g @eddavey.libdems.org.uk and @jonathanfreedland.bsky.social recently. But a customs union is, from a trade policy, a more radical step. (1/N)
